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Java [игнор отключен] [закрыт для гостей] / зачем нужно выставлять log severity и в root и в logger тегах ? / 5 сообщений из 5, страница 1 из 1
13.05.2015, 16:40
    #38957746
questioner
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
зачем нужно выставлять log severity и в root и в logger тегах ?
Есть такая конфигурация логгера:
Код: xml
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
<configuration>

    <app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ender">
        <encoder>
            <pattern>%-4relative [%thread] %-5level %logger{35} - %msg %n</pattern>
        </encoder>
    </appender>

   
    <!-- third party loggers-->
    <logger name="org.springframework.web">
        <level value="INFO"/>
    </logger>

    <root>
        <priority value="debug"/>
        <appender-ref ref="STDOUT"/>
    </root>

</configuration>



объясните зачем нужно выставлять severity и в руте и в логгере ?
...
Рейтинг: 0 / 0
13.05.2015, 16:55
    #38957775
chpasha
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
зачем нужно выставлять log severity и в root и в logger тегах ?
очевидно же, разве нет? loglevel рута касается всего, что не указано явно. loglevel конкретного логгера переопределяет настройку рута. в данном примере у нас все логгеры работают в режиме debug, но для логгеров org.springframework.web режим установлен в INFO, видимо чтобы уменшить кол-во инфы, которое они выплевывают по DEBUG
...
Рейтинг: 0 / 0
13.05.2015, 17:07
    #38957795
questioner
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
зачем нужно выставлять log severity и в root и в logger тегах ?
chpasha,

а если в руте написать INFO, а в спринге DEBUG, то для спринга я увижу дебаг логи?
...
Рейтинг: 0 / 0
13.05.2015, 17:17
    #38957814
rema174
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
зачем нужно выставлять log severity и в root и в logger тегах ?
questioner,

уже бы запустил и проверил
...
Рейтинг: 0 / 0
13.05.2015, 17:21
    #38957820
chpasha
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
зачем нужно выставлять log severity и в root и в logger тегах ?
questionerchpasha,

а если в руте написать INFO, а в спринге DEBUG, то для спринга я увижу дебаг логи?
как в той песенке про кузнечика: представте себе, представте себе ;)

З.Ы. именно в этом и смысл, минимальными усилиями указать конфиг для всех, а потом переопределить его для исключений
...
Рейтинг: 0 / 0
Форумы / Java [игнор отключен] [закрыт для гостей] / зачем нужно выставлять log severity и в root и в logger тегах ? /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]